703-602-0854. Synopsis No. 62. Request for Proposal (RFP) for the NATO
Improved Link Eleven (NILE) Reference System (NRS) and System Network
Controller (SNC) Development. The United States (US) Department of the
Navy, Space and Naval Warfare Systems Command (SPAWARSYSCOM), in
support of the Program Executive Officer for Space, Communications and
Sensors (PEO-SCS), plans to award a contract for the design,
development, integration, and testing of the NATO Improved Link Eleven
(NILE) System Network Controller (SNC) software, and the NILE
Reference System (NRS). NILE is an international cooperative project
among seven nations: Canada,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ands,
the United Kingdom, and the United States. NILE has been designated as
Link 22 by NATO. The United States, as host nation for the NILE
Project Management Office (PMO), will carry out the entire procurement
process under US laws, regulations and procedures. Refer to US
Commerce Business Daily (CBD) Synopsis No. 60, published 22 Aug 95
(Initial Draft RFP for this procurement), Synopsis No. 48, published 21
May 96 (Draft RFP #2 for this procurement), and Amendment to Synopsis
No. 48, published 25 Jun 96 (Additional information regarding Draft RFP
#2), for additional information. The Final RFP (not including the
